Redis

In the software world, Redis is an open-source, in-memory data store used to store data temporarily or in scenarios that require fast access. Since it primarily keeps data in the computer's memory, it provides fast data access. It can be used in various areas such as caching, session management, and real-time applications.

How Does Redis Work?

Redis primarily stores data in RAM. Since RAM provides faster access to data compared to traditional disk storage methods, Redis can help applications quickly retrieve information they frequently need.

Redis works with a key-value model. When an application stores a piece of data, it assigns a key to it and can later use that key to access the corresponding data. This structure is particularly useful for simple and fast data operations.

What Data Structures Does Redis Support?

Redis supports not only simple text values but also various data structures designed for different use cases. These structures help applications manage data more flexibly according to their requirements.

  • String: Allows simple values such as text and numbers to be stored.
  • List: Enables data to be stored as an ordered list.
  • Set: Used to create collections of unique values.
  • Hash: Helps store different fields of an object in a key-value structure.
  • Sorted Set: Can be used to manage data according to a specific score or ranking value.

These data structures allow Redis to be adapted to different application requirements. Developers can choose the appropriate structure based on the nature of the data and how the application operates.

Where Is Redis Used?

Redis can be particularly useful in applications that require frequent and fast access to data. It can be used as a standalone data store or as a supporting technology alongside existing databases.

  • Caching: Can be used to provide faster access to frequently used data.
  • Session Management: Can help store temporary information related to user sessions.
  • Real-Time Applications: Can be used in applications that require real-time data exchange.
  • Queue Systems: Can be used in structures that support processing tasks in a specific order.
  • Counters and Scoring Systems: Can be used to track values such as view counts, scores, or similar metrics.

What Are the Advantages of Redis?

Redis's in-memory structure makes it particularly useful for applications where fast data access is important. In addition, its support for different data structures and use cases provides developers with various options.

  • Fast Access: Keeping data in memory helps provide quick access to frequently used information.
  • Flexible Data Structures: Allows different structures to be used for various types of data.
  • Open Source: Can be used in different projects as a technology with accessible source code.
  • Caching Support: Can help applications deliver frequently needed data more quickly.

What Is the Difference Between Redis and a Database?

Redis has a different approach to data management compared to traditional relational databases. Primarily storing data in memory makes it particularly useful for scenarios that require fast access or temporary data storage.

However, Redis should not be considered only a caching solution. It can also provide persistent data storage options and can be used in different data management scenarios depending on the application's requirements. The choice of which structure to use depends on the needs of the project.
